Transaction a1101b34904425565dc2706052de800d929b621c406973916dc00b28ebb90815

3 Input
1 Outputs
  • a1101b34904425565dc2706052de800d929b621c406973916dc00b28ebb90815:0
  • value  11675305
    address  33a9VMQMpQtBKgSdC1ZbSYdPtySuVXpL7Y